My series II doesn't have a 4/5 string switch. The low cut switch cuts normal, 4 string bass response, causing it to sound a bit 'thin' on 4 string bass. The V 3 and 4 have an actual 4/5 string switch that, when set to '4' has a full tone on the E string, and when set to '5', extends the bass range to reproduce the lows on the B string. It seems confusing, but the switches, though both are low cut filters, impact different frequency ranges.

The 400RB II has a bass roll off that weakens the fundamental of the low notes on the E string. When the Low Cut switch is engaged, the cut starts higher, causing the low notes on the E string to sound thin, which may improve the sound quality in some situations.

Low pass filters for bass guitar amplifiers are designed to keep the amp from reproducing frequencies below the bass guitar fundamentals. These amusical sounds do not contribute to the music being played, often consume substantial amplifier power and are potentially harmful to bass drivers (over excursion). The 400RB II has a low frequency rolloff that lightly touches on the lower E string fundamentals. The Low Cut switch on the Series I and II 400RB's cuts those amusical, ultra low frequencies, but it also substantially cuts the fundamentals of the low E string notes. That switch is really intended to address problems with the acoustics of the venue. The Low Cut switch on the 400RB II does cut the ultra low, amusical sounds, but that is inadvertent, and not its intended function.

The low frequency rolloff of an amplifier can be chosen to attenuate ultra low frequencies (as with the 400RB II), in an attempt to conserve power for the notes being played. Such an amplifier would be perceived as being louder than an equally powerful amplifier with extended low frequencies.

I don't believe that's correct..... You have the same filters on the 800rb which is already rolled off on the lows. The presence on the newer rb's is at 10k.... No way the hi button on the older ones is that high.

Here is where the contour knob and filters adjust on the new rb's (from the 700rbII manual) .....
4/5 String Bass +11dB@20Hz
Contour +2dB@50Hz /
-10dB@500Hz /
+3dB@7kHz
Presence +9dB@10kHz
